You should inspect your compact excavator every day before use. This routine helps you catch problems early and keeps the machine running safely.
Check all fluid levels, including engine oil, hydraulic fluid, and coolant. Low fluids can cause breakdowns or unsafe operation. Inspect filters for dirt or damage. Replace them as needed to prevent engine or hydraulic issues.
| Inspection Interval | Keterangan |
|---|---|
| Inspeksi Harian | Visual check of oil level, hydraulic hoses, leaks, tracks/wheels. |
| 250-Hour Service | Change engine oil/filter, inspect air cleaner, check fuel/hydraulic systems. |
| 500-Hour Service | Inspect hydraulic oil, replace filters, check undercarriage. |
| 1,000-Hour Service | Change hydraulic oil, inspect air filter, check swing machinery. |
| 2,000-Hour Service | Replace hydraulic hoses, coolant, inspect final drives. |
| 4,000-Hour Service | Inspect major components, replace key parts as needed. |

Tip: Keep a maintenance log to track inspections and repairs. This habit helps you stay organized and meet manufacturer recommendations.

Contact local utility companies before digging. Mark underground lines for gas, water, and electricity. Striking a utility line can cause serious injury or service outages. Use colored flags or paint to highlight these areas. You can find more information about safe digging practices at Call 811 Before You Dig.

You protect yourself from slips and falls when you use the three-point contact method. Always keep two hands and one foot, or two feet and one hand, in contact with the machine as you climb in or out. Grasp the handholds firmly and step onto the cab platform with care. Never jump from the cab or skip steps, even if you are in a hurry. Many operators avoid injuries by following this simple routine every day.
Tip: Clean mud or oil from the steps and handholds before entering. Slippery surfaces increase your risk of falling.

You control the compact excavator using two main joysticks. The left joystick moves the boom up and down and swings the upper structure left or right. The right joystick controls the dipper arm and bucket curl. Mastering these controls allows you to dig, lift, and maneuver with precision. You should practice smooth, coordinated movements to avoid jerky operation, which can cause instability or damage.
Tip: Spend time in a safe, open area to get comfortable with joystick sensitivity before working near obstacles or people.
You operate the tracks with foot pedals. The left and right pedals move the machine forward or backward. Some models include auxiliary pedals for hydraulic attachments. You should press the pedals gently to maintain control, especially on uneven terrain. Quick or forceful pedal movements can lead to sudden shifts or loss of balance.

You increase digging force by lowering the blade and pressing it firmly into the ground. This stabilizes the compact excavator and prevents rocking during heavy digging. Proper blade positioning lets you use the full breakout force of the bucket, which determines how much material you can move. Experienced operators adjust the blade angle to match soil conditions, maximizing efficiency.
| Blade Position | Digging Force | Stabilitas | Penggunaan yang Direkomendasikan |
|---|---|---|---|
| Fully Down | Maksimum | Tinggi | Deep trenching, hard soil |
| Partially Down | Sedang | Sedang | Light digging, grading |
| Up | Rendah | Rendah | Transport, maneuvering |
Note: Always check the ground for hidden obstacles before lowering the blade. Rocks or debris can damage the blade or reduce stability.
You improve lifting force by keeping the blade down and close to the ground. This increases the machine’s center of gravity and prevents tipping when you lift heavy loads. You should never lift more than the rated capacity listed in the operator manual. Hydraulic attachment compatibility also affects lifting performance. Attachments must match the excavator’s hydraulic flow rate and pressure output to ensure safe operation.

You control the swing radius of your compact excavator to avoid collisions and maintain safety. The swing radius is the distance from the center of the machine to the furthest point reached by the boom or bucket during rotation. You must know this measurement before you start working, especially in tight spaces. Many accidents happen when operators misjudge the swing radius and strike nearby objects or people.
You improve safety by marking exclusion zones around the machine. Place cones or barriers to show the area where the boom will move. Always check for workers, vehicles, or equipment within the swing path before you rotate the upper structure. You can use mirrors and cameras to monitor blind spots. If you work near buildings or fences, keep the swing radius as small as possible.

You protect yourself and your equipment when you follow proper shutdown steps. Always park your compact excavator on a level surface. This prevents rolling and keeps the machine stable. Rest the bucket on the ground before turning off the engine. This simple action stops the bucket from falling and causing injury. Lock the cab and remove the key every time you leave the machine. You reduce the risk of theft and unauthorized use.
Tip: Use grab handles and skid-resistant surfaces when you exit the cab. You avoid slips and falls by maintaining three points of contact.
You extend engine life by letting it cool down before shutting off. Run the engine at half throttle for several minutes. This step allows the turbocharger and engine components to cool gradually. Sudden shutdowns can cause overheating and damage. Many operators use this time to review the day’s work and plan for tomorrow.
